I come to you once again, with a wreath. This is probably my favorite. I love Santa belt decorations. I don't have nearly enough, so when I saw an idea to do a Santa belt wreath on Pinterest, I knew I had to make one of my own.
It was super simple.
All you need is:
wreath form (I know some people get the Styrofoam ones, but I prefer the straw ones that are wrapped in plastic. They are sturdier and cheaper)
red yarn
black felt
something to make the belt loop (I found some self-adhering shimmery stones)
hot glue gun
You just wrap the wreath form in the yarn, cut out a long strip of black felt for the belt and glue it on to the wreath. After that I figured out the center of the belt, and put on the stones in the shape of a belt buckle. BAM! Ya got yourself a Santa belt wreath!
